bigger nutmeg harvest

The Export Agriculture Department has introduced new technology to get a bigger harvest of nutmeg, an Agriculture Department official said.

The country imports 500 million of nutmegs annually. With the introduction of this technology, the harvest will be increased, the officer said. He said there are no special varieties of nutmeg in the country. Farmers used to reproduce them by seeds. It is necessary to take seeds from selected trees to yield a bumper harvest. Though there are male and female nutmeg trees, it is difficult to identify the sex of the trees before flowering.

This problem does not arise with this technology. It is expected to yield 10,000 nutmegs from this budded variety.
